Job Description

The Manager of Research Laboratory provides daily operational oversight and support to the research laboratory of Dr. Aaron Hamvas' Lab in the Perinatal Origins of Disease department. Responsible for developing, implementing, maintaining and monitoring policies and procedures for this laboratory. Participates in planning experiments and evaluating/interpreting test results utilizing detailed knowledge of research laboratory protocols, procedures and practices. Maintains excellent public relations for all laboratory services. Assigns work and supervises lab personnel and reviews technical operations ensuring that all processes, protocols and procedures are quality controlled and functioning up to standards. Develops, implements and administers budgets, grant and administrative procedures. Co-authors scientific papers for presentation and publication and coordinates writing, submission and administration of grants.

Job Responsibilities

  • Develops and implements policies and procedures for the research laboratory.
  • Provides direct supervision and support for laboratory staff, maintains adequate staffing levels and manages technical operations of the laboratory.
  • Helps grant applications and serves as the contact person for the funded grants.
  • Maintains accurate and timely laboratory budgets and financial reports.
  • Places and keeps track of all the purchasing orders.
  • Maintains the database of research regents, drugs and chemicals.
  • Assures effective communication with physicians, reference labs, and other staff members regarding specimen collection, documentation, scheduling, etc.
  • Participates in planning experiments and coordinates the laboratory team efforts.
  • Uses various software applications, such as spreadsheets, relational databases, electronic mail, World Wide Web, statistical packages, and graphics packages to assemble, manipulate and/or format data and/or test reports.
  • Uses universal safety precautions to protect self and co-workers from biohazardous materials, including blood-borne pathogens.
  • Complies with biohazard/radiation safety standards through proper handling of potentially hazardous chemical and biological agents and/or radiation sources in the workplace.
  • Monitors biohazard/radiation safety standards and proper handling of potentially hazardous chemical and biological agents and/or radiation sources in the workplace.
  • Other job functions as assigned.

Knowledge, Skills, And Abilities

  • Broad knowledge of laboratory research skills usually acquired through full 4-year course of study in an accredited college or university leading to a bachelor's or higher degree in a scientific major or related or appropriate combination of education and experience and at least 6 years of lab/bench or other relevant experience. Proven leadership qualities with at least 3 years of supervisory experience.
  • Proven ability to develop effective systems. Excellent communication and leadership skills. Ability to work well in a team environment and with different personalities and educational levels. Able to handle a variety of responsibilities simultaneously and without constant direction. Possess an excellent command of the English language; medical and scientific terminology is required.
  • Working knowledge and frequent utilization of common word processing, data management, and graphics software packages.
